Pre-rendered CSS output

.prismforge-gradient {
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45%, #b09cff 0%, #00cfb4 50%, #ff8b3d 100%);
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45%, #b09cff 0%, #ad9dff 4.5%, #a4a0ff 9.1%, #93a6ff 13.6%, #76aeff 18.2%, #48b8ff 22.7%, #00c3fb 27.3%, #00cae6 31.8%, #00cdd1 36.4%, #00cfc1 40.9%, #00cfb7 45.5%, #00cfb4 50%, #0acfb0 54.5%, #24cfa5 59.1%, #45cf8f 63.6%, #6dcb6c 68.2%, #99c23c 72.7%, #c1b500 77.3%, #dfa600 81.8%, #f19900 86.4%, #fa9123 90.9%, #fe8c37 95.5%, #ff8b3d 100%);
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45% in oklch, oklch(74.95% 0.1407 291.92) 0%, oklch(76.50% 0.1399 178.83) 50%, oklch(75.16% 0.1662 51.04) 100%);
  background-blend-mode: normal;
}
